Biography
José Luis Cuerda became a radio and television technician after leaving law school. In 1969 he joined Televisión Española, making reports and documentaries for the news services. Between 1985 and 1987 he was a professor in the Faculty of Fine Arts at the University of Salamanca. After shooting several short films, in 1982 he directed his first feature film.
